[qet] [4490] Add Auto Folio Numbering Label to reportelement

[ Thread Index | Date Index | More lists.tuxfamily.org/qet Archives ]


Revision: 4490
Author:   scorpio810
Date:     2016-05-19 04:08:42 +0200 (Thu, 19 May 2016)
Log Message:
-----------
Add Auto Folio Numbering Label to reportelement

Modified Paths:
--------------
    trunk/sources/qetgraphicsitem/reportelement.cpp
    trunk/sources/ui/reportpropertiewidget.ui

Modified: trunk/sources/qetgraphicsitem/reportelement.cpp
===================================================================
--- trunk/sources/qetgraphicsitem/reportelement.cpp	2016-05-18 05:39:42 UTC (rev 4489)
+++ trunk/sources/qetgraphicsitem/reportelement.cpp	2016-05-19 02:08:42 UTC (rev 4490)
@@ -220,6 +220,7 @@
 		Element *elmt = connected_elements.at(0);
 		QString label = label_;
 		label.replace("%f", QString::number(elmt->diagram()->folioIndex()+1));
+		label.replace("%F", elmt->diagram() -> border_and_titleblock.folio());
 		label.replace("%c", QString::number(elmt->diagram() -> convertPosition(elmt -> scenePos()).number()));
 		label.replace("%l", elmt->diagram() -> convertPosition(elmt -> scenePos()).letter());
 		m_text_field -> setPlainText(label);

Modified: trunk/sources/ui/reportpropertiewidget.ui
===================================================================
--- trunk/sources/ui/reportpropertiewidget.ui	2016-05-18 05:39:42 UTC (rev 4489)
+++ trunk/sources/ui/reportpropertiewidget.ui	2016-05-19 02:08:42 UTC (rev 4490)
@@ -35,6 +35,7 @@
            <string>Vous pouvez définir un label personnalisé pour les reports de folio.
 Créer votre propre texte en vous aidant des variables suivantes :
 %f : le numéro de folio 
+%F: le label de folio
 %l : le numéro de ligne
 %c : le numéro de colonne</string>
           </property>


Mail converted by MHonArc 2.6.19+ http://listengine.tuxfamily.org/